Kipling offers a quiet retreat balanced by convenient access to some of the area’s most dynamic communities. Situated just a short drive from both Lillington and Harnett County, Kipling’s rural character and open landscapes provide space for residents seeking a slower pace without sacrificing connectivity. Outdoor enthusiasts enjoy easy proximity to Raven Rock State Park, where scenic hiking trails, fishing, and camping sites turn weekends into adventures.
Families appreciate the learning opportunities found at Benhaven Elementary and nearby Western Harnett Middle School, both part of an educational community rooted in academic excellence and extracurricular inspiration. Whether you’re exploring the historic streets of Sanford to the west or enjoying the boutique shops and cafes of Fuquay-Varina, the nearby amenities make Kipling an excellent base for discovering central North Carolina.
A unique feature of Kipling is its close-knit feel—residents take pride in local events and community gatherings, often hosted in partnership with Harnett County Parks & Recreation. The area also offers convenient access to Campbell University, a hub for educational and cultural enrichment just minutes away. As new developments bring modern touches while preserving tradition, Kipling maintains its status as a tranquil yet connected place to put down roots.
